2.1 Calculation of the gear ratio “i”


The gear ratio between two gears, is obtained by dividing the
number of teeth on the driven gear (Z2), by the number of teeth
on the driving gear (Z1).
Example:
0A8 6-speed manual 6a gear Final group
gearbox
Driving gear ZG1 = 45 ZA1 = 27
Driven gear ZG2 = 34 ZA2 = 65

2. Overview of the drive force 3


Córdoba 2003 ➤ , Ibiza 2002 ➤
0A8 6-speed manual gearbox - Edition 05.2009

i = Z2 : Z1 Z1 = Number of teeth of driver pinion,


Z2 = Number of teeth of driver pinion
iG = Gear ratio = ZG2 : ZG1 = 34 : 45
= 0,756
iA = axle ratio = ZA2 : ZA1 = 65 : 27
= 2,407
iges = Total gear ratio = iG x iA = 0,756 x 2,407
= 1,819

3 General repair instructions


For proper repair of the gearbox, it is important to work with the
greatest of care and absolute cleanliness, and to use tools that
are in perfect condition. Naturally, the customary basic safety
rules must be observed during repair work.
A series of general instructions for repair work is now listed, and
these are mentioned several times throughout the course of the
Repair Manual. These instructions are valid for this Repair Man‐
ual,
Contact corrosion
♦ The gearbox casing is made of magnesium alloy.
♦ The surfaces of the bolts and other parts which are in direct
contact with the gearbox are made of a material which is es‐
pecially suitable for the magnesium casing.
♦ If inappropriate parts are used (bolts, nuts, washers...), corro‐
sion will be produced through contact and the gearbox casing
will be damaged.
♦ If you are doubtful as to whether it is possible to re-use certain
parts, it is advisable to fit new ones⇒ Current parts catalogue.

WARNING

♦ Only use genuine Seat parts!


♦ Damage from contact corrosion is not covered under the
warranty!

Gearbox:
♦ Thoroughly clean unions and adjacent areas before removing.
♦ Select the correct bolts and other components ⇒ Parts cata‐
logue .
♦ When installing the manual gearbox, ensure that the dowel
sleeves are correctly housed between engine and gearbox.
♦ When installing support stands and waxed components, the
contact surfaces must be cleaned. The contact surfaces must
be free from wax and grease.
♦ After replacing the gearbox, check oil level and top up if nec‐
essary.
♦ Filling amounts and oil type specifications.

O-rings, seals, gaskets


♦ O-rings, seals and gaskets must always be replaced.
♦ After removing gaskets, check that the contact surfaces of the
casing and shaft do not show feathering or damage caused by
the removal process.
♦ Before fitting radial seals, apply a little oil to their outer perim‐
eters and fill the space between the sealing lips -arrow-, to half-
way, with sealant grease ⇒ Parts catalogue .
♦ The open side of the flanges must point towards the liquid to
be sealed.
♦ Fit the new flange in such a way that its sealing lip is not seated
in the same place as the lip of the previous flange (taking ad‐
vantage of the tolerance in the housing depth).
♦ Before fitting O-rings, lightly lubricate them so that they are not
flattened during installation.
♦ Check oil level after replacing flanges and gaskets.
Sealant
♦ Thoroughly clean contact surfaces of the casing before apply‐
ing sealant to them.
♦ Apply the sealing paste uniformly, in a layer which is not too
thick ⇒ Parts catalogue .
♦ Sealant must not enter the vent holes.

6 Rep. Gr.00 - Technical data


Córdoba 2003 ➤ , Ibiza 2002 ➤
0A8 6-speed manual gearbox - Edition 05.2009

Safety locks
♦ Replace safety rings.
♦ Do not over-expand safety rings.
♦ The securing rings must be perfectly seated in their groove.
♦ Replace split pins. Installation position: the groove -A- is posi‐
tioned lengthwise to the flow of the pressure -arrow-.
Bolts, nuts
♦ Loosen bolts and nuts in reverse of tightening sequence.
♦ The bolts and nuts to be used to secure covers and casings
must be released and tightened diagonally in stages when no
tightening order is specified.
♦ Always replace self-locking nuts and bolts.
♦ The torque settings refer to non-oiled nuts and bolts.
♦ Threaded holes where there had been self-locking bolts or
bolts with thread fixing agent must first be cleaned (for exam‐
ple, with a threading male). If this is not done, the bolts may
break when removed again.
♦ In all bolted unions, ensure that supporting surfaces and bolts
and nuts are only waxed after installation, if this is necessary.
Bearings
♦ Install new roller bearings as supplied (without additional oil‐
ing).
♦ All bearings (apart from roller bearings) of the gearbox must
be fitted lubricated with gear oil.
♦ Before fitting interior rings of roller bearings, first heat them to
100 ºC approx. Use the electric blower -SAT 1416- . When
installing, they must be pressed in to their limit, without leaving
axial play or rebound.
♦ The temperature can be measured with the digital thermom‐
eter -SAT 4002- .
♦ Do not confuse the outside and inside rings of the bearing with
the rings from other bearings of the same size.
♦ Roller bearings fitted into one same shaft must be replaced
together, using products of the same manufacturer.
♦ Position gear needle roller bearings with the stamped side
(thicker plate) towards the mandrel to be fitted.
Shims
♦ Check shim settings at various points, using a micrometer.
The existence of different tolerances allows the necessary
shim thickness to be selected exactly.
♦ Check for burrs and damages. Install only perfect shims.
Synchromesh rings
♦ Must not be swapped. Do not mix up synchroniser rings from
different gears.
♦ Check for wear and replace if necessary.
♦ Fit them lubricated with gear oil.
Gears
♦ Before fitting pinions, they must be cleaned and heated to 100
ºC approx. Use the electric blower -SAT 1416- .

Clutch action
♦ When removing the gearbox, the clutch slave cylinder must be
extracted without opening the piping system.
♦ If the clutch slave cylinder is removed together with the hy‐
draulic pipe, do not press the clutch pedal. Otherwise, the
slave cylinder piston will be expelled.
♦ Do not incline the pressure disk; loosen slightly in each pas‐
sage and diagonally, the installation is done in the same way.
♦ To reduce the unpleasant smells of a burnt clutch, the clutch
bell-housing must be thoroughly cleaned, along with the fly‐
wheel and engine at the side facing the clutch.

3 Secondary shaft for 1st to 4th gear:


adjustment
The secondary shaft should always be readjusted when any of
the following components have been changed:
♦ Gearbox
♦ clutch housing
♦ Secondary shaft for 1ª to 4ª gear
♦ Conical roller bearings
Check the tool and equipment equivalence table according to the
applicability between Seat / VW / Audi / Skoda ⇒ page 138 .

Special tools and workshop


equipment required
♦ Torque wrench kit -SAT
8010- , see equivalent
⇒ page 138
♦ Bracket -T20020- , see
equivalent ⇒ page 138
♦ Extractor kit -T20140- , see
equivalent ⇒ page 139
♦ Kit (case) -U 40200A- , see
equivalent ⇒ page 140

• The gearbox is secured on the assembly stand.


• The sealing surfaces of both the gearbox and the clutch should
be free of sealant.
• To carry out the measurement, only fit the shaft to be meas‐
ured.

3. Secondary shaft for 1st to 4th gear: adjustment 107


Córdoba 2003 ➤ , Ibiza 2002 ➤
0A8 6-speed manual gearbox - Edition 05.2009

– Insert the roller bearing outer ring with a 1.70 mm shim into
the gearbox housing; to do this support the housing by fitting
the kit -U 40200A- underneath the bearing allotment.
– Insert the secondary shaft for the 1st to 4th gears into the
clutch housing.

– Fit the gearbox housing over and tighten the bolts -A- and
-B- diagonally with the correct tightening torque.

108 Rep. Gr.35 - Gears, shafts


Córdoba 2003 ➤ , Ibiza 2002 ➤
0A8 6-speed manual gearbox - Edition 05.2009

– Fit the support -T20020- and measurement tools securing


them to the clutch housing with the bolt -arrow-.
– Put the dial gauge (3 mm range) to “0” with a pretension of 1
mm.
– Loosen, diagonally, the bolts securing the clutch housing to
the gearbox until the gearbox housing or the secondary shaft
may be lifted.
– Read the value indicated by the dial gauge and note it (in the
example: 0.14 mm).

Note

When loosening the bolts securing the clutch housing to the gear‐
box, no value is indicated on the dial gauge, the shim of 1.95 mm
or that of 2.20 mm must be fitted to make the measurement.

Determining thickness of shim:


The specified bearing preload is attained by subtracting the meas‐
ured value (0.14 mm) from the inserted shim (1.70 mm) and
adding a constant value for preload (0.20 mm).
Example:
Shims fitted 1,70 mm
- measured value 0,14 mm
+ Pressure (const. value) 0,20 mm
Thickness of shim 1,76 mm
– Determine shim thickness using the table; part number ⇒
Current parts catalogue .
The following shims are used:
Thickness of shims 5) in mm
1,45 1,70 1,95 2,20
1,50 1,75 2,00 2,25
1,55 1,80 2,05
1,60 1,85 2,10
1,65 1,90 2,15
5) The existence of different tolerances allows the necessary shim thickness to
be selected precisely.

– Take off gearbox housing and pull tapered roller bearing out
of gearbox housing.
• Extraction of the outer roller bearing rings and the bearing
sockets using the extractor kit -T20140- .
– Remove the shim fitted (1.70 mm) from the gearbox housing.

2 Adjustment chart

Note

Whenever carrying out work on the gearbox, it is only necessary


to readjust the secondary shaft for 1st to 4th gear, the secondary
shaft for 5th/6th and reverse or the differential when pieces that
affect the adjustment directly are replaced. Consult the following
table to avoid unnecessary adjustment work.

Component replaced: Adjustment must be made to the


Secondary shaft Secondary shaft Differential:
for 1ª to 4ª gear for 5th/6th and
reverse gear
Gearbox x x x
clutch housing x x x
Input shaft:
Secondary shaft for 1ª to 4ª gear x
Secondary shaft for 5th/6th and reverse gear x
Differential casing x
Input shaft roller bearings
Roller bearing socket for secondary shaft for 1st to 4th x
gear
Conical roller bearing socket for secondary shaft for x
5th/6th and reverse gear
Differential roller bearing x

3.3 Differential: Adjust


The differential should always be readjusted when any of the fol‐
lowing components have been changed:
♦ Gearbox
♦ clutch housing

134 Rep. Gr.39 - Final drive - differential


Córdoba 2003 ➤ , Ibiza 2002 ➤
0A8 6-speed manual gearbox - Edition 05.2009

♦ Differential casing
♦ Differential roller bearings
Adjustment chart ⇒ page 129 .
Check the tool and equipment equivalence table according to the
applicability between Seat / VW / Audi / Skoda ⇒ page 138 .

Special tools and workshop


equipment required
♦ Bracket -T20020- , see
equivalent ⇒ page 138
♦ Extractor kit -T20140- , see
equivalent ⇒ page 139
♦ Hose clamp -U 10103- , see
equivalent ⇒ page 140
♦ Kit (case) -U 40200A- , see
equivalent ⇒ page 140
♦ Kit (case) -U 40300- , see
equivalent ⇒ page 140
♦ Kit (case) -U 40450A- , see
equivalent ⇒ page 140

Insert the outer ring of the roller bearing into the clutch casing
• Press tapered roller bearing with shim (0.65 mm thick) into
clutch housing.
– Press the gearbox casing directly onto the base of the bearing
using the kit (case) -U 40200A- .

Note

The tapered roller bearing inner and outer races are paired. Do
not mix them up.

3. Differential: assembly and disassembly 135


Córdoba 2003 ➤ , Ibiza 2002 ➤
0A8 6-speed manual gearbox - Edition 05.2009

Fitting the outer ring of the roller bearing into the gearbox casing
– Support the gearbox casing on the adapter -U 40450/1- with
the adapter -U 40450/11- , the adapter -U 40450/4- , the
adapter -U 40450/5- and the adapter -U 40450/10- and as a
base for connecting the inner ring, the installation tool -U
10103- .
– Insert the differential on the clutch casing.
– Fit on the gearbox casing and tighten the 5 bolts with the cor‐
rect torque.
– Press the differential towards the clutch casing rotating it 8
times.
– Press the differential towards the gearbox casing rotating it 8
times.
– Fit the support -T20020- and the measurement tool together
onto the gearbox casing.

– Fit the gauge and set to “0” with a pretension of 1 mm.


A - 30 mm gauge extension
– Move the differential gear up and down while reading the
measurement on the gauge and noting the results (for exam‐
ple: 0.70 mm).
Determining thickness of shim:
The specified pre-tension for the bearing is obtained by adding a
constant pressure value (0.25) to the measured value.
Example:
Average value 0,70 mm
+ Pressure (const. value) 0,25 mm
Shim thickness = 0,95 mm
– Determine washer or shim thickness using the table; part
number ⇒ Current parts catalogue .
The following shims are used:
Thickness of shims 7) 8) in mm
0,65 0,85 1,05 1,25
0,70 0,90 1,10
0,75 0,95 1,15
0,80 1,00 1,20
7) If the thickness of the shim required is larger than indicated on the table, two
shims may be fitted to achieve the required thickness. In this case, fit the thicker
shim first.
8) The existence of different tolerances allows the necessary shim thickness to
be selected precisely.
